Galantas Gold Corp (CVE:GAL, LON:GAL) has announced assays of 12.8 grams per tonne (g/t) gold from the Kearney vein at its Omagh gold mine.
In a statement revealing details of the recent channel sample and grab sample results taken during the underground development of the Kearney vein, Galantas also revealed 33.1 g/t silver.

A grab sample, also taken on the Kearney vein, assayed at 9.8 g/t gold and 30.1 g/t silver.
The channel sample was taken as close to 90 degrees across the vein as was practical, given some interference by ground support, Galantas said.
The grab sample was taken from a narrow mineralised stringer roughly 2.5 metres from the channel sample.
